Across TCGA cell cohorts, SLAMF1 RNA expression is significantly associated with the go_rna of many other GO terms, with 1,348 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ible SLAMF1-associated GO terms across cancer lineages are Membrane raft localization, Energy coupled proton transmembrane transport, against electrochemical gradient, and Electron transport coupled proton transport. Each is linked with SLAMF1 in more than 4 cancer types. Because this analysis shows association rather than direction, both SLAMF1-to-partner and partner-to-SLAMF1 results are reported.
